Obituary for Trujillo


Published in the Albuquerque Journal on Thursday January 07, 1999

Mrs. Emilia Trujillo died Tuesday in Albuquerque at the age of 89. She is survived by six children, four daughters and two sons, Gregorita Trujillo of Bernalillo, NM, Bertha Montoya and husband, Johnny of Cuba, NM, Tonie Sanchez of Albuquerque, Frank Lovato and wife, Veronica of Denver, CO, Maurice Lovato of Albuquerque, and Emily Garcia of Albuquerque; three brothers, Telesfor Chavez and wife, Celia of Cuba, NM, Eliseo Moreno of Cuba, NM, and Filiberto Moreno of Albuquerque; two sisters, Lila Mora of California, and Patsy Martinez and husband, Gilbert of Washington; 27 grandchildren; 47 great-grandchildren; and 15 great-great-granchildren. Funeral services for Mrs. Trujillo will be held on Friday at the Holy Rosary Catholic Church where the Mass will be celebrated at 9:00 a.m. Burial will follow at the Mt. Calvary Cemetery. Pallbearers will be Edward Archibeque, Vidal Trujillo, Robert Lovato, Joseph Lovato, Fred Trujillo, Andrew Aragon and Anthony Lovato. Honorary Pallbearers will be Cornelio Trujillo, Dennis Barber, and Aaron Trujillo. Visitation for Mrs. Trujillo will be held on Thursday from 2:00 p.m. until 5:00 p.m. in the mortuary chapel. A Rosary will be recited on Thursday evening at 7:00 p.m. at the Holy Rosary Church. Arrangements by the Salazar & Sons Mortuary, 400 3rd St. SW.
